Setting up a "new" Lineage 2 Freya server in 2026 typically involves using modern Java-based server files (L2J) to ensure compatibility with current operating systems and hardware. 1. Prerequisites & Environment Setup

Before downloading a server pack, you must prepare the hosting environment. Current standards for 2026 lean toward updated Java versions and database managers.

Java Development Kit (JDK): Install a modern JDK, such as Eclipse Temurin JDK 21 or 25. Database Server: Use MariaDB or MySQL 8.x for data storage.

Database Management: Tools like Navicat or HeidiSQL are standard for managing tables. 2. Selecting and Preparing the Server Pack

A "server pack" usually consists of the Core (the compiled Java application) and the Datapack (XML files, quests, and NPCs).

Download: Sources like the L2J Mobius Project or Orion Project offer updated Freya or High Five (H5) packs.

Extraction: Unzip the server files into a dedicated directory (e.g., C:\L2Server).

Database Installation: Run the provided SQL files (often found in a tools or sql folder) using your database manager to create the l2jdb structure. 3. Configuration

You must link the server files to your database and set the server's network identity. lineage 2 freya server pack new

Database Connection: Edit loginserver.properties and gameserver.properties in the config folder. Ensure the URL, Login, and Password match your MariaDB/MySQL credentials.

Server Rates: Adjust gameplay difficulty in altsettings.properties or similar files. You can modify multipliers for EXP, SP, and Drop Rates here.

Networking: Set your external IP in the config files if you intend to host for friends. 4. Launching the Server

Once configured, use the provided batch files to start the environment.

LoginServer: Run StartLoginServer.bat. It handles account authentication.

GameServer: Run StartGameServer.bat. It loads the world map, NPCs, and items.

Verification: Wait for the console to display "Registered as Bartz" (or your chosen server name).

In the evolving landscape of private gaming, a Lineage 2 Freya server pack represents a critical bridge between the classic hardcore mechanics of Gracia Epilogue and the highly polished gameplay of High Five. For many developers and players, this chronicle is viewed as the "peak of power" before the dramatic shifts of the Goddess of Destruction era. The Evolution of the Freya Chronicle

Modern server packs for the Freya chronicle focus on stabilizing and refining the unique mechanics introduced during this era: The Lineage 2 Freya chronicle remains a pinnacle

Attribute System Overhaul: Freya introduced a sophisticated attribute system allowing players to insert up to three different elements into equipment, significantly deepening character customization.

Legendary Gear and Bosses: It added iconic armor sets like Destino and Vesper/Venus, alongside the formidable Ice Queen Freya raid, which requires complex coordination across multiple battle stages.

Expanded Content: The number of missions and quests nearly doubled in this update, populating revamped zones like the Seed of Annihilation with high-level challenges for players reaching level 82 and beyond. Modern Server Pack Features
